Luebke, William tgsc, (1983): Floral lily orange blossom sweet
IFF: Neroli, orange, muguet and grape facets
Moellhausen: Neroli orange, muguet, grape character; sweet heavy, floral, orange-blossom type
Pell Wall Perfumes: Sweet, floral-orange-blossom, linden-blossom, neroli and lily, amber
Aurantiol is perhaps the best-known schiff’s base (hydroxycitronellal / methyl anthranilate); extensively used in a large variety of floral notes such as orange-blossom, linden-blossom and tuberose. used in citrus cologne types, it acts as an excellent fixative as well as exalting the top notes. it gives an oriental character when used in amber and chypre compositions and blends particularly well with macrocyclic musks.
Robertet: Floral, orange flower, powerful, warm
Givaudan: Floral, orange flower, linden-blossom
